**DISCOVER THE VIRAL SENSATION**An indispensable yet illuminating history of the world, told through its most commonly mined, traded and consumed product: SaltHomer called it a divine substance. Plato described it as especially dear to the gods. Salt has shaped civilisation from the beginning, and its story is a glittering, often surprising part of the history of mankind. Wars have been fought over salt and, while salt taxes secured empires across Europe and Asia, they have also inspired revolution - Gandhi's salt march in 1930 was a pivotal act in his campaign to overthrow British rule in India.From the rural Sichuan province where the last home-made soy sauce is produced, to the Cheshire brine springs that supplied salt around the globe, Mark Kurlansky has produced a kaleidoscope of world history, a multi-layered masterpiece that blends political, commercial, scientific, religious and culinary records into a rich and memorable tale.‘Refreshing and invigorating, full of fascinating facts’ Independent on Sunday‘History, reportage, travel writing, wisdom and recipes - entertaining and enlightening...
